I guess it may be that I have no interest in an Apex so maybe I'm not thinking in terms of I have to have something new. It just seems to me that this is nearly what everyone actually wanted. A float in the rear, perfect, maybe now the thing finally won't bottom out on a snow ball. Redesigned skis, everyone on here want's that. EPS, may not the means by which it was thought to be done but most on here wanted to lighten the steering on the Apex. Better seat, I certainly would have liked this one better than my 06'. Improved windy, everyone complains about how cold these new sleds are. Exhaist drone, flat mid range, should be taken care of by the new system. Basically, most of the issues complained about on here have been covered. One concern I would have is the new exhaust systems Y-Pipe joint, that valve unit seems to be all one piece, looks pricey.

At any rate I would much rather have a refined machine than a brand new design that you become the test pilot for. I say good job Yamaha, except for may the price, it is getting rediculous on all the manufactures. Then again we are the ones driving it up with the demand for new tech. My $0.02
